So i found out today that iVue is going invite only to stop the leechers and abusers. Sad to see them go! I loved making themes for iVue and will miss it very much!!

"iVue has always been FREE and will remain so. It is this growing minority who are simply abusing the bandwidth we have to offer have forced us to rethink what we do and how we do it. Because of them we are announcing the following changes for iVue TV Guide:

– This group and all it’s information, files and links will be deleted.
– A new group with strict admission rules has been created. Membership will be “invite only.”
– We will continue to run using a temporary iVue2 config with user and pass integration
– The new iVue3 will then be rolled out, with updated security, and great new features and will only be released to members.
– More detailed information will be provided to those who are members of the new group. and of course on the website.

These changes will take effect as of the 15th of January."

I spent a lot of last weekend sorting through and tidying up all of the channels - which channels worked, customising which channels I wanted on the Guide, etc.
I can't access it now to get a list of the channels I left active so I can set it up on a new TV Guide (not sure which one yet).

Is there anyway I can access IVue just to get my customised channel list?
Or is there a file I can look at to access that customised data (and not just the full channel list).

Yes, download "DB Browser for SQLite" (windows) and open the database called source5.db in C:\Users\username\AppData\Roaming\Kodi\userdata\ad don_data\script.tvguidetecbox then in there click the Browser Data tab, check the Channels table and sort/click the Visible table column. All the 1's are your active channels.
